Delayed locking
If the tailgate was opened with the  button on the remote control key, then it
is possible to open the lid within a limited period of it being closed.
There is a risk of unwanted entry into the vehicle before the boot lid is locked au-
tomatically. Therefore always lock the vehicle with the  button on the remote
control.
Delayed locking can be disabled by a specialist garage at any time.

CAUTION
Keep the windows clean to ensure the correct functionality of the electric win-
dows.
Should the windows freeze, first remove the ice
terior mirrors and only then operate the power windows. Otherwise, the window
seal and the power window mechanism could be damaged.
In the winter, ice on the window may cause greater resistance as the window is
closed. The window will stop and open again by several centimetres.
Always make sure that the windows are closed when you leave the locked vehi-
cle.
For the sake of the environment
At high speeds, you should keep the windows closed to prevent unnecessarily
high fuel consumption.
